Abstract

The present invention relates to novel piperidine compounds of the formula (I) V5 V pV ##STR1## in which R.sub.1, R.sub.2 and R.sub.3 are as defined in the text. The compounds of the invention can be used as fight stabilizers, heat stabilizers and oxidation stabilizers for organic materials, in particular synthetic polymers.
